Output 58ca66603976aa2cfd3ea5cbcd5d4c7b6671a4cc7f19b273d0bf5f06605cf5b7:0

value
900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fbb19fb2f5642df4e15663025f77f36ab0679b7 OP_EQUALVERIFY OP_CHECKSIG
address
1JUnCgP4w7jK4rucFo99ADTj5DAff8tX4R
transaction
58ca66603976aa2cfd3ea5cbcd5d4c7b6671a4cc7f19b273d0bf5f06605cf5b7
spent
true